  3. I hope not. In theory it has always been necessary to book Torksey and Cromwell but in the past you could just turn up. The 48hr requirement is new as is the inference that booking is mandatory. At Cromwell a lock keeper being on only 8am to 4pm in summer started as a Covid thing and has stuck.
